The Three Earth Signs: Taurus, Virgo, and Capricorn

While all three astrological signs earth share core traits, each one expresses the earth element in a unique way, influenced by its ruling planet, symbol, and modality.

Taurus: The Sensual Steadfast

Taurus, represented by the Bull, is the fixed earth sign. Ruled by Venus, the planet of love, beauty, and pleasure, Taureans are deeply sensual and appreciate the finer things in life. They have a strong connection to their physical senses and find joy in comfort, good food, beautiful surroundings, and physical touch. A Taurus is known for their incredible determination and patience. Once they set their mind on a goal, they will work steadily and persistently until they achieve it. This can sometimes be perceived as stubbornness, but for a Taurus, it is simply a reflection of their unwavering commitment. They are the rock-solid friends and partners who provide unwavering loyalty and support. Their practicality and common sense make them excellent at managing finances and building a secure, comfortable home. However, they can also be resistant to change, preferring the familiar and the routine.

Virgo: The Meticulous Mender

Virgo, symbolized by the Virgin, is the mutable earth sign. Ruled by Mercury, the planet of communication and intellect, Virgos are analytical, detail-oriented, and have a strong desire to be of service. They possess a sharp, discerning mind and a natural talent for organization and problem-solving. A Virgo sees the world in terms of systems and processes, and they are constantly looking for ways to improve and refine things. Their perfectionism can be a double-edged sword, driving them to achieve excellence but also leading to self-criticism and anxiety. At their core, Virgos are practical and grounded, but their mutable nature makes them more adaptable than the other earth signs. They excel in roles that require precision, analysis, and a helping hand. They are the ones who notice the small details that others miss and are always ready with sensible advice.

Capricorn: The Ambitious Initiator

Capricorn, represented by the Sea-Goat, is the cardinal earth sign. Ruled by Saturn, the planet of discipline, responsibility, and time, Capricorns are ambitious, disciplined, and driven by a deep desire for success and recognition. They are the natural leaders and builders of the zodiac, with a long-term vision and the patience to see their plans through. Capricorns are masters of delayed gratification, willing to work hard and make sacrifices today for a greater reward tomorrow. They are serious, mature, and reliable, often taking on positions of responsibility early in life. While they may appear reserved or even cold on the surface, they possess a dry wit and a deep well of loyalty for those they let into their inner circle. Their challenge is to balance their relentless ambition with the need for emotional connection and enjoyment of the present moment.

Modalities of Earth Signs: Fixed, Mutable, and Cardinal

Beyond the shared earth element, each of the astrological signs earth is further defined by a modality—fixed, mutable, or cardinal. This modality describes how each sign expresses its energy and approaches change and action.

Taurus: Fixed Earth

As a fixed sign, Taurus is the sustainer and preserver of the earth element. Fixed signs are associated with the middle of a season, a time of stability and consolidation. Taurus's energy is about holding on, building endurance, and seeing things through to completion. They are not initiators; they are the ones who maintain and protect what has been built. This is why Taureans are so reliable and resistant to change. They prefer to stick with what they know and trust, creating a solid and secure foundation. Their fixed nature gives them incredible stamina and concentration, but it can also make them inflexible and stubborn when faced with new ideas or disruptions to their routine.

Virgo: Mutable Earth

Virgo, as a mutable sign, is the adapter and refiner of the earth element. Mutable signs are associated with the end of a season, a time of transition and preparation for the next cycle. Virgo's energy is about flexibility, analysis, and making improvements. They are the problem-solvers who can adapt to changing circumstances and find practical solutions. Unlike the fixed Taurus, Virgo is open to change if it leads to a better outcome. Their mutable nature makes them excellent at editing, organizing, and perfecting systems. However, this adaptability can also lead to restlessness and a tendency to overthink or worry, as they are constantly analyzing and adjusting.

Capricorn: Cardinal Earth

Capricorn, as a cardinal sign, is the initiator and leader of the earth element. Cardinal signs are associated with the beginning of a season, a time of action and new beginnings. Capricorn's energy is about taking charge, setting goals, and building structures. They are the ones who start projects, create institutions, and take the first steps toward ambitious goals. Their cardinal nature gives them drive, ambition, and a natural ability to lead. Unlike the sustaining Taurus or the refining Virgo, Capricorn is focused on initiating and building from the ground up. This makes them incredibly effective in careers and leadership roles, but it can also lead to a tendency to overwork and neglect their personal lives in pursuit of their goals.

Earth Sign Compatibility: Best Matches and Challenges

In relationships, the astrological signs earth seek partners who can offer stability, loyalty, and a shared appreciation for the tangible world. Their compatibility with other elements varies significantly.

Earth with Water: A Nurturing Bond

The most harmonious matches for earth signs are often with water signs (Cancer, Scorpio, Pisces). Water provides the emotional depth and intuition that earth sometimes lacks, while earth offers the stability and practical structure that water needs to feel secure. This combination creates a deeply nurturing and supportive partnership. Water's emotional flow can soften earth's rigidity, and earth's groundedness can help water feel safe and contained. This is a classic and powerful astrological pairing.

Earth with Earth: A Stable Foundation

Two earth signs together can build a remarkably stable and long-lasting relationship. They share the same values of practicality, loyalty, and hard work. They understand each other's need for security and routine. While this pairing can be incredibly strong, it may also risk becoming too predictable or stuck in a rut. They need to consciously introduce novelty and spontaneity to keep the relationship vibrant.

Earth with Fire: A Creative Challenge

Fire signs (Aries, Leo, Sagittarius) can be both exciting and challenging for earth signs. Fire brings passion, inspiration, and a sense of adventure that can pull earth out of its comfort zone. Earth, in turn, can help fire ground its grand ideas and turn them into reality. However, their fundamental differences can lead to conflict. Earth's need for slow, steady progress clashes with fire's impulsive and impatient nature. Earth can feel controlled by fire's demands, while fire can feel suffocated by earth's need for routine.

Earth with Air: An Intellectual Friction

Air signs (Gemini, Libra, Aquarius) operate in the realm of ideas and communication, which can be a foreign language to the practical earth sign. Air signs can find earth signs too slow and boring, while earth signs can find air signs flighty and unreliable. Earth's focus on tangible results can feel stifling to air's need for intellectual freedom. While they can learn from each other, this pairing often requires significant compromise and understanding to overcome their fundamentally different worldviews.
